Beta 1.9.4 #1067 - BearingRangeFrom10/To10 broken?

Post by mcrossley »

Steve

I upgraded to build 1067 yesterday, I notice this morning that the <#BearingRangeFrom10> and 'To10' tags have stuck, both now reading "290", when the wind is actually from the East.

I 'think' it was working directly after I started #1067, but can't be certain.

Update: It isn't stuck. It is started showing 320-310, now widening out, currently 320-230.

The actual tags are the BearingRangeFrom10

Looks like Cumulus was indicating a full circle when I first looked - I've never had that before, is that a valid state? Can't get my head around it at the mo!

290 would be the opposite of the then average direction.

OK, I have figured it out (slow this morning), the difference is my switch to the VP2 from FO. The FO could not get into that state given its low direction resolution, but the VP2 reporting direction in degrees obviously can.

I need to amend the gauges code to check for the situation where (from=to && from!=avg) which indicates a full 360° variability, as opposed to the current check where if (from-to < 60) = 'steady'
